  • Cousins

    Cousins

    ★★★½

    My favorite genre: middlebrow mid budget  “adult” dramadies from the late 70s through the late 80s, pseudo-sophisticated about life sex and love. Their sitcom fake humanism is still superior to most current product.

    Isabella is lovely. William Peterson is still in his To Live and Die/Manhunter peak, and has some really good fits here too. Ted Danson plays a trumpet in a few scenes and fakes it very badly… zero effort there.
